General inclusion criteria:
- Tegnerscore > 4
- Age between 18 and 30 years at the moment of inclusion
- The right leg is the dominant leg;Additional inclusion criteria ACL reconstruction group:
- primary ACL reconstruction
- Date of measurement and date of reconstruction are not less than nine months but not more than fifteen months from each other.
- Date of rupture and date of reconstruction surgery are not more than five months from each other.;Additional inclusion criteria ACL deficient group:
- Date of measurement and date of rupture are not less than seven months but not more than seventeen months from each other. ;Additional inclusion criteria control group:
- No knee damage (bilateral) in history
- No physical limitations at the moment of measurement
- Complications during rehabilitation (re-ruptures, additional knee damage and/or no (expected) functional recovery after 12 months
- Epilepsy and/or other brain diseases
- Pregnancy;Additional for the ACL reconstructed and ACL deficient groups:
- Additional ligament injury at the moment of ACL rupture
- ACL deficiency or ACL reconstruction at the contralateral knee

- Primary Outcome Measures
Name Time Method <p>The primary endpoint of this study is the difference in EEG Theta activity<br /><br>during the force-reproduction task between the ACL deficient group, the ACL<br /><br>reconstructed group and the healthy controls. The Theta-power consists of all<br /><br>waves in the frequency spectrum between 4.75 Hz en 6.75 Hz in the repetition<br /><br>period (where no visual feedback is present) in both measurement blocks (B1 and<br /><br>B2). Thereafter, a logarithmic transformation of the power values is done to<br /><br>stabilize the power values for the statistical analysis. The stabilized<br /><br>Theta-value (of blocks B1 and B2) are then compared between the ACL deficient<br /><br>patients, ACL reconstructed patients and the healthy controls. </p><br>
